Overview
Walnut Creek Skilled Nursing and Rehabilitation, Walnut Creek CA Behavioral Health Program Director, $90,000-$100,000 30 Bed Special Treatment Program The Behavioral Health Program Director implements a Behavioral Health Residential Program to help rehabilitate adults with moderate to severe mental illness to learn independent life skills. At Generations we have dedicated and committed resources like consultant support, a multidisciplinary team, in beautiful environments with caring and competent staff. This position affords the opportunity to make a difference with a population that is vulnerable and in dire need of care. This position requires strong relational skills, team player - collaborative, problem solving skills, and enjoys to train and develop staff to implement a program that has been developed. Training will be provided on BH program.
Responsibilities
Implement and oversee a Behavioral Health Residential Program to help rehabilitate adults with moderate to severe mental illness to learn independent life skills.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team and utilize consultant support and caring staff to deliver the program. Train and develop staff to implement the Behavioral Health program; training will be provided.
Qualifications & Experience
Skills/Requirements (Preferred): RN/ LVN, OT, COTA, LCSW, LMFT, or LPCC licensure or near licensure. Strong relationship-building, management, and trainer/educator experience; supervisory experience. Assertive and compassionate; able to work with adults with Mental Health Diagnosis. Highly organized and collaborative. Behavioral health: 3 years (Required). Psychiatry: 1 year (Required). Mental health Therapist credentials: LCSW, LMFT/AMFT, LPCC, Licensed Psychologist. RN/LVN; OT or COTA; Psychiatric Technician; Dance Therapist, Music Therapist. Program Director STP: preferred; Pro-Act certified: preferred.
